
Susan Baka
President, Bay Communications & Marketing Inc. (www.baycomm.ca) and VP-International, Organization of Women in International Trade-Toronto
Biography:
A long-time advocate for exporters and passionate about global trade, Susan Baka is an authority on international trade, entrepreneurship and diversity. She is a prolific writer and global speaker on women and trade and has presented in Europe, Africa and at the World Trade Organization in Geneva in recent years.
Her company provides trade facilitation services for Canadian and US companies looking to expand internationally and also helps SME exporters from developing countries, particularly women, access the North American market. Susan is a founder of the first Canadian chapter of the Organization of Women in International Trade (OWIT-Toronto www.owit-toronto.ca) and has also been on the international board for over a decade, currently as Co-VP, Chapter Development, responsible for launching chapters around the world.
Susan served on the Canadian Minister of International Trade’s SME Advisory Board (2008-11) and participates in stakeholder consultations on free trade agreements. She has been honoured with international awards, including OWIT International’s 2019 Woman of the Year Award for 20 years of volunteer contributions to raise the profile of women in trade and for inspiring women to do business globally; and the TIAW World of Difference Award which recognizes 100 women worldwide for contributing to women’s economic empowerment.
